Setting shift pattern offsets

You can stagger the days in a shift pattern using shift pattern offsets so employees can work the same repeating pattern of shifts but on different calendar days. The shift pattern offset is a number that the application adds to the shift pattern's day number when determining which day falls on a specific calendar date.

For example, if a shift pattern's day 2 falls on January 15, an employee with a shift pattern offset of 4 works day 6 on January 15.

To set the shift pattern offset for an employee:

  1. Select Maintenance > Employees > Employee Basic Information - Override.
  2. Select the employee whose shift pattern offset you want to set using the Employee lookup, and click Go.
  3. Specify the shift pattern offset (a whole number) in the Shift Pattern Offset field.
  4. Optionally, clear the Permanent check box at the bottom of the page and specify a date in the Override End Date field. The application staggers the employee's schedule based on the shift pattern offset until the specified end date.
    Otherwise, the shift pattern offset is kept indefinitely. You must manually change the employee to another shift pattern offset.
  5. Click Submit.
